Gov. Phil Murphy and Superintendent of the State Police Colonel Patrick Callahan announced an administrative order – effective immediately – permitting additional retail businesses to operate during their normal business hours during the COVID-19 outbreak.

“While we understand that this an unprecedented time for our state, I thank each and every New Jerseyan for using their common sense and staying home as much as possible,” said Gov. Murphy.
The administrative order also clarifies that municipalities may impose additional restrictions on beaches and boardwalks.
